Got a PBR replacement 180b master cylinder, which is running into the 180B Brake NP Valve. As shown.

I want to run disc brakes all round and have been informed that I need to replace this NP Valve with one suited to disc brakes all round. However is it possible to remove the valve from this unit which holds the pressure in the rear line for the original drum brakes?

This would be an easier option that making new lines and fitting the new unit in the confined space of the engine bay.
